Best Oklahoma Charter Public Preschools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 31 charter public preschools serving 25,789 students in Oklahoma.

The top-ranked charter public preschools in Oklahoma are Deborah Brown Charter Elementary School, Santa Fe South Spero Elementary School and Dove Science Academy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Oklahoma charter public preschools have an average math proficiency score of 17% (versus the Oklahoma public pre school average of 29%), and reading proficiency score of 18% (versus the 27%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 64%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Oklahoma public preschool average of 57% (majority Hispanic).
